I have been trying to install Canon laser printer LBP2900B in Linux Mint 17.2 Cinnamon 32bit.



Whenever I give a print order monitor will say " printing" ! After 2 seconds it will say," printing cancelled " !



When i check the printer status( captstatusui -P LBP2900),the message i am getting is:



Communication error:
- is the printer turned on ?
- is the cable correctly connected ?


I reconnected the cable,still the same error message !I am not getting " Ready to print " message after running the command captstatusui -P LBP2900



[Click to see screen shot



And in the terminal it says: "(captstatusui:8733): GLib-CRITICAL **: Source ID 10 was not found when attempting to remove it "



I tried many versions of CAPT driver from canon site including latest 2.7 !

          First you turn on the cpu or laptop and give time to 10 or 15 min to turn the printer after go to terminal and check the printer status in terminal by using this command: captstatusui -P LBP2900, it shows what is printer's current status, printer is not yet ready or some error is coming mean restart the CPU or laptop and check the status, still printer get ready to print.



          Use this file to install the via synaptic driver
          portserve, gsfonts, gsfonts-other, gsfonts-x11
